Linux上机基本操作
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
Linux基本训练
第1章 windows下客户端软件putty
一、Putty简介
Putty是Win32平台下的客户端,通过它,可以登陆到Linux服务器,其好处:
1.完全免费的telnet和ssh客户端工具
2.全面支持ssh1和ssh2
3.绿色软件,无需安装,下载后在桌面建个快捷方式就行
4.体积很小
5.操作简单,所有的操作都在一个控制面板中实现。
二、Putty快速起步
1.开始一个任务双击putty.exe;
2.在Host Name(or IP address)输入欲访问的主机名或IP;
192.168.10.1(222.24.21.110)
3.在protocol选择使用的协议ssh。
4.可以把所选的任务配置存起来,在Saved Session输入任务的名字。
5.双击Open, 就出现画面,至此,就可以使用putty
第二章 Linux使用入门
2.1 概述
Linux是一个多任务、多用户的操作系统。在Linux系统中同时可以有多个用户使用同一台计算机,运行多个不同的应用。这与平时使用的Windows XP/2000个人版操作系统是不同的。学生平时使用的几乎都单用户独占系统(因此不用登录)。在Linux系统上,用户为了使系统能够识别自己,必须进行登录。登录分为两步:输入用户的登录名,系统将根据该登录名来识别用户;输入用户的口令,该口令是用户自己选择的一个字符串、对其他用户是保密的、在登录时系统用来辨别真假用户的关键字。系统认为只有用户自己和用户授权的人知道这个口令,所以只允许正确口令的用户登录,其他用户则不能登录到这个帐户下。
在一般情况下,系统管理员会在为用户建立帐户时赋给用户一个用户名和一个初始的口令。
另外,每个Linux系统都被赋予一个主机名(hostname)。这个主机名是赋给计算机的名字(标识)。主机名用来在网络上识别独立的计算机。
1.登录
启动putty后,可看见屏幕有如下显示:
login:■
在靠近login处使用小写字母键入你的用户名wang01~03(按你的班级输入),然后按RETURN键,•可看见屏幕有如下显示:
password:■
在靠近password处使用小写字母键入你的口令12356,然后按RETURN键,如果系统审核输入的保密字正确,则显示:
Welcome to LINUX System V...
$■
其中显示shell提示符为$,表示完成注册进程.在某些Linux系统中,shell提示符为百分号%。 shell提示符是注册序列的结束,当用户看到shell提示符时,•说明你已成功地在你的Linux系统中注册.
2.Shell外壳
这shell是LINUX与用户的交互接口,它是用户输入的键盘命令的解释程序(翻译器)和程序语言工具。shell解释程序执行的命令也称shell命令,所有shell命令之集合称作shell语言。
3.退出系统
当用户要终止他的LINUX对话时,必须注销,相应于shell提示符,请按Ctrl-D(^D),或者键入logout/exit。
在用户注销后,LINUX可能会显示login:信息的内容.屏幕会有如下显示:
$
login:■
如果你按RETURN键时LINUX不显示shell提示符,那么表示已注销成功;如果•LINUX 仍显示你的shell提示符,那么表示你未注销,则请重复注销进程。
2.2 基本指令
⑴指令格式
指令名称 [选择项] [参数]
同一行中可以输入一个以上的指令,只要指令间以分号(;)隔开,Linux将会按次序执行命令序列。
⑵指令选择项
为了执行动作产生不同的结果;选择项以(-)号开头;
⑶指令参数
参数的目的是描述指令所需的一些信息(例如:文件名称),而这些信息在每次执行该指令时都不相同。
⑷通配符
“*”:可用来代表文件名中的任意长度的字符串;
“?”:可用来代表文件名中的任一字符;
“[]”:可用来代表文件名中的任一属于字符组中的字符。
以下这些命令均为shell命令。
1.man 显示联机Linux手册
[格式] $ man[oprion][chapter]title...
[描述] man命令打印你所指定的命令。在你的LINUX系统中,也许有LINUX系统V用户手册或Linux程序员手册。在较小的Linux系统中,也许没有man命令,•因为联机手册需要相当大的磁盘空间。
[举例]你可使用命令man who查看who命令的手册[描述]。
2. ls 显示当前工作目录下内容
[格式] $ ls [-ltr]
[描述] ls命令根据文件名按字母顺序列出你的文件目录及子目录名称。
[选择项] ls命令有多个选择项,下面列出几个重要的选择项:
-l 以长[格式]列出文件,其中包括文件中的字符个数,•以及最近修改的日期和时间。
-t 以最近修改的时间顺序列出文件。
-r 将-t选择的列表顺序变反。
--a 显示隐藏文件
[举例]以修改时间的顺序列文件,输入命令ls -ltr<CR>。
Linux文件的类型:
“-”为正文文件——普通文件;
“d”为目录文件;
“b”为块设备文件;
“c”为字符设备文件;
“l”为链接文件;
“p”为管道文件;
3. cd 切换工作目录----在目录树中移动
[格式] $ cd [路径]
[描述] cd(change directory)命令建立指定的目录,并把它作为工作目录。它有三种[格式]:
cd 返回用户主目录,并把它作为工作目录。
cd 目录名称改变现行目录到指定目录。
cd.. 返回到工作目录的父目录,并把它作为工作目录。
cd/ 进到根目录
4. mkdir 在当前工作目录下建立子目录
[格式] $ mkdir 目录名称
[描述] mkdir(make directory)命令建立1个或多个指定目录。
5. rmdir 删除当前工作目录下子目录
[格式] $ rmdir 目录名称...
[描述] rmdir(remove directory)命令删除指定目录,而目录必须为空。如果目录不为空,LINUX将显示适当的报错信息。
[注释] 要删除含有文件的目录,你可使用带有危险性的rm-r命令。
6. rm 删除文件
[格式] $ rm 文件名...
[描述] rm命令删除一个或多个指定文件。
选择项-i 选择项使LINUX问是否要删除指定文件。如果是这样,则键入y•(表示yes),否则键入n (表示no).
[举例] 为删除文件pterodacty,请键入命令rm pterodacty<CR>。
为用-i选择项删除文件“dinosaur”,请输入命令rm-i dinosaur<CR>。LINUX会问你“rm:remove dinosaur?(删除dinosaur吗?)”如果你要删除“ dinosaur”,则键入y,否则,键入n。
7. rm -r 删除目录及其文件
[格式] $ rm -r 目录名称
[描述] rm -r(remove recursively)命令删除指定目录及其内容。
[注释] rm -r命令删除指定目录以及目录所含的所有文件和目录。命令rm -r 具有很大的危险性,因为你也许不小心删除了你不愿删除的文件。
8. cp 复制文件